Advanced Wind Tower Welding Lines: Technology and Innovation

The new production of wind tower demands advanced welding systems. New technology emphasizes on computerized welding methods to provide excellent weld integrity. Specifically, pulsed MIG welding, laser hybrid welding, and friction welding processes are receiving traction. These innovations minimize flaws, enhance efficiency, and allow the creation of taller wind turbine. Further investigation continues directed towards continuous weld monitoring and machine intelligence for predictive upkeep and complete performance enhancement.

Optimizing Efficiency in Wind Tower Welding Lines

To boost production in wind tower construction lines, prioritizing welding operations is essential . A detailed assessment of the present welding process can identify bottlenecks and areas for optimization . This often involves utilizing automated systems, such as robotic welders , to lower cycle times and increase weld consistency. Furthermore, streamlining material movement and boosting operator training are necessary steps.

  • Investing in modern welding techniques like pulsed operations or laser fused welding can significantly decrease errors and increase complete line productivity .
  • Regular inspection of bonding equipment is imperative to preclude downtime and ensure consistent performance .
